FIRST IMPRESSION REVIEW – BUILDING 429’S “LIVE THE JOURNEY”

When we’re travelling down a road for whatever reason, what do you reckon is the most important? The destination; or the journey? The end result; or the things you do and the people you meet along the way? This tension and figuring out the best way to approach the Christian life is the central theme to Building 429’s brand new album Live The Journey, which releases in about a month. And while I reckon Building 429’s smash hit “Where I Belong” as well as several other singles such as “Unashamed”, “Ocean Deep”, “Impossible”, “We Won’t Be Shaken”, “Press On”, “Listen To The Sound”, “Always”, “Fearless”, “You Carried Me” and of course their debut single “Glory Defined” form a formidable group of some of their biggest hits; I reckon so far you can group every single song from Live The Journey in that group as well. Because in my opinion- I think that Live The Journey will be the band’s most popular and impacting album they’ve ever recorded.
